SKU: DIV2001/SS/73A

This watch is inspired by an early case design specified by the British Ministry of Defence (MOD) in 1973. While watches from that era could not match today's performance standards—particularly in water resistance and features like sapphire crystal—this model retains many of the original design influences while incorporating modern upgrades.

For several years, customers have requested this model, so we decided to produce a limited run for private clients and select dealers. While the original 1973 watches used tritium, this version features Luminova for improved luminosity. However, the encircled "T" marking has been retained for historical accuracy.

This case design is particularly notable as the direct predecessor to our current range, which dates back to the late 1970s.

Historical Background

This model was originally discontinued nearly 20 years ago. However, an unexpected discovery reignited interest. A few years ago, an MWC distributor in Australia uncovered 500 brand-new watches in their stockroom. These watches, manufactured between 1999 and 2001, had been shipped in batches of 500 over three years. The final batch was overlooked until a stock check was conducted upon the retirement of the owner’s father.

MWC repurchased these watches, which quickly sold out. Due to their popularity, we decided to recreate the design, incorporating modern advancements in watch manufacturing.

Upgraded Features:

  • Movement: The original quartz movement was replaced with an automatic NH35A movement featuring a 41-hour power reserve, hand-winding, and hacking for precise synchronization.
  • Crystal: The previous hardened mineral glass was upgraded to sapphire crystal, known for its superior scratch and shatter resistance.
  • Bezel: The original 60 or 90-click bezel has been upgraded to a 120-click unidirectional bezel for improved functionality.

Design and Specification

The design of this MWC model follows the British MOD specification (refer to the final two images). Unlike other models in this range, which are based on designs from the early 1990s to 2004, this is the closest to the original 1973 pattern case.

Why Sapphire Crystal?

Many customers ask about the advantages of sapphire crystal over standard mineral glass.

Scratch & Shatter Resistance: Synthetic sapphire is extremely durable, making it ideal for military personnel, police officers, and outdoor enthusiasts. These groups account for over 70% of our customers.
Impact Durability: Over 90% of cracked crystals reported by customers involve mineral glass, even when hardened.
Anti-Reflective Coating: Our sapphire crystals undergo heat treatment to remove internal stress, followed by the application of two layers of anti-reflective coating for optimal visibility.
Premium Quality: Sapphire crystals are standard in higher-end watches and even used in the latest iPhone screens due to their superior strength.

While sapphire adds to the cost, its benefits in durability and longevity make it the best choice for serious users.
